PRAL FBR Extension

⚠️ Error: This extension must be run within Manager application

This extension is designed to work as an iframe within the Manager application.

📋 Integration Guide

Follow these steps to properly integrate PRAL FBR Extension with Manager:

1 Get Security Token from PRAL FBR Portal

Before requesting your security token, copy this FBR-Extension IP address:

Loading IP address...
⚠️ Important: This IP address must be registered in the IP Whitelist when you request your Security Token from PRAL.

Steps to get your token:

  • Visit PRAL FBR Portal and register your business
  • During token request, provide the IP address shown above for whitelist registration
  • Choose your desired environment:
    • Sandbox - For testing and development
    • Production - For live server operations
  • Save the security token provided by PRAL
2 Add Extension to Manager

Configure the extension in your Manager application:

  1. Open your Manager Business Data
  2. Navigate to Settings → Extensions
  3. Click Create New Extension
  4. Configure the extension settings as shown below:
Extension Name: FBR Extension
Sources: Url
Endpoint: Loading...
Placement: sales-invoice-view
Leave Inactive unchecked
Extension Configuration Screenshot
Extension Configuration in Manager
⚠️ Note: Ensure the extension server is running on Loading... before adding it to Manager.
3 Integration Setup

Complete the integration setup within Manager:

Step 3.1: Access Extension

  1. In Manager, open the Sales tab
  2. Create a new Invoice and save it
  3. Display the Invoice View
  4. Open the FBR - Extension tab below the Invoice View
  5. You will see the setup page as shown below:
Extension Setup Page Screenshot
FBR Integration Setup Page in Manager

Step 3.2: Generate Custom Fields

Click the [Generate Custom Fields] button:

  • This button creates all required Custom Fields for the integration
  • Custom fields will be automatically added to your Manager database
  • Wait for the success confirmation message

Step 3.3: Configure Business Details

Complete the "Business Setup Configuration" form with your information:

  • Business Name - Your registered business name
  • NTN/CNIC - Your tax identification number
  • Province - Select your business province
  • Address - Complete business address
  • Environment - Choose Sandbox or Production (must match your token)
  • Bearer Token - Enter the security token from PRAL

Step 3.4: Validate and Save

Click [Validate Token & Update Business Details] button:

  • This tests your token against the FBR server
  • Ensure the Environment selection matches your token type
  • If validation succeeds, data will be saved to Business Details
  • The extension is now ready to submit invoices to FBR
✅ Success: Once setup is complete, you can submit invoices to FBR directly from Manager using this extension.

📞 Support

If you encounter issues during integration:

🌐 Additional Resources

PRAL FBR Extension v1.0